Stone Found Almost ready for Christmas, one of the best Christmases ever that makes Christmas 2004 almost gone from my mind.

While doing some exercise (walking), I found this interesting stone. I hope you can see what is interesting about it.
Taken from http://www.josepino.com
I remember when I was a child dreaming about finding treasures or something really old. This time, I believe one of my dreams became a reality. I guess it sounds silly, but it is true.

Mayan Stone This is a photo of the stone itself. I guess now you can see it better.

The size of the stone is about 4.5 inches wide and 3.7 inches tall.

Looking for old coins and precious metals are easier to find because we can use metal detectors. But finding a rock with Mayan drawings is pure luck.

Where I found this Stone? Doesn't matter. What really matters is I feel like I found a treasure. Not every day I find a stone with Mayan drawings. You can see clearly the face of a Mayan warrior, or maybe a priest.

At the left side, there is a symbol (incomplete, as the stone is broken), so I guess the complete stone was indicating an event at the Maya age.

The carvings of the stone indicate that it was broken before it was carved, so there are no additional pieces. Also, I can say the carvings were made the last century, little more than 500 years after the Mayan culture disappeared.

I'm not an expert about the Mayan culture; I know everything about this stone because I made it.

When I was a child, I was so fascinated by the Mayan culture. I remember myself carving stones with Maya glyphs or drawings. After I finished this stone I just "lost" it. The purpose was to find it someday.

I remember I made about three or four stones like this one, with different drawings. So there is one and more to go.

I'm not sure what I'm going to do with this one. Ideas are welcome.
